dealchecker’s guide to Zanzibar

Zanzibar has always been synonymous with far-off and exotic ideals and it still retains the ability to surprise and impress visitors, even those who have been informed of its beauty. The tranquillity of the bright blue waters seems to have had a knock-on effect on the culture and people, calming its atmosphere and shaping its buildings so that even narrow alleys and cobbled streets are a joy to wander.

Flights To Zanzibar

A 12 hour flight to Zanzibar awaits people who book a holiday at Zanzibar hotels. Cheap flights to Zanzibar International Airport will give you a 10 minute onward journey to Stone Town, with longer transfer times to other destinations.

Getting Around Zanzibar

The car hire Zanzibar Airport offers is more than adequate to kit you out with a vehicle once you arrive. If you don't want to rent then you won't be left stranded because inexpensive taxis and minibuses operate locally and will generally be cheap enough to use regularly after Zanzibar flights.

What To See In Zanzibar

Zanzibar was made famous by its importance to the spice trade, and saffron production still plays an important economic role today. Visitors can tour the island and see where spices are still grown. Jozani Forest is worth visiting to see Zanzibar in its natural state, with monkeys, birds and tropical trees sure to impress newcomers. Stone Town's market is an open-air affair which is packed with exciting stalls that will surely thrill western visitors who are looking for a bargain to take back home on Zanzibar flights.
